Top Fabrics to Beat the Nigerian Heat This Summer
Choosing the right material can make hot days much more comfortable. Lightweight fabrics that breathe and wick moisture are key for staying cool. Cotton tops and dresses allow air to flow freely and absorb sweat. Linen shirts and trousers dry quickly and feel light against the skin. Rayon and chambray also offer soft textures and good airflow for flowy skirts and blouses. Avoid heavy or purely synthetic materials like polyester, which can trap heat and cause discomfort in high temperatures.
